Course
Sprint Triathlon: 300 yard pool swim – 13 mile bike – 3.6 mile run
Click here for Bike and Run Course Map.
Course Notes:
- The swim will be in a 25 yard indoor pool.
- The new bike course is a great new course on country roads as well as newly paved roads. The new course is one loop and was revised to alleviate any wash out areas in case of rain the week of the race.
- The run course starts at McKinney High School & winds through a new housing development north east of the high school, continuing through old McKinney, downtown square and ends at the high school.
- Aid stations will be located approximately every 1 mile. Each aid station is equipped with water and Powerade.
The course officially closes at 11am for all participants. All participants must observe all cut-off times and USAT rules and regulations. Failure to meet cut-off times will result in disqualification and removal from the course.

USAT Membership
The Historic McKinney Kiwanis Triathlon is a USAT sanctioned event. All participants must be a current annual member of USAT or purchase a one day permit for $12 at packet pick up. Do not send USAT permit fee with entry fee.
All established USAT rules will be in effect and will be strictly enforced. You must show your USAT member card and your photo ID at packet pick up – no exceptions. Friends and family will not be allowed to pick up anyone’s packet. If you are an annual USAT member and do not bring your member card to packet pick up, you must buy a $12 one day membership. There are no more duplicate applications. USAT no longer allows the purchase of annual memberships at packet pick up.

Chip Timing by Run-Far
The Sprint Triathlon is a chip-timed event. Each triathlon participant will be required to wear a timing chip in order to be counted in the results. Timing chips are assigned to participants according to bib number. Triathlon participants should pick up your timing chip the morning of the race at the chip timing station an hour before race start after being body-marked. ALL TIMING CHIPS SHOULD BE RETURNED AFTER YOU CROSS THE FINISH LINE. A $30.00 fee will be charged to the participant if the timing chip is not returned. Awards are based on chip times.
